Refwatch: Shrewsbury v Dale
Friday, 16th Nov 2018 20:52 by TVOS

Lee Swabey will referee Dale for the only the second time when we travel to Shrewsbury on Saturday.

The Plymouth official is in his fourth season on the referees’ list and our only previous encounter with him was at Gillingham in January where Dale went down to a 2-1 defeat.

His first league appointment in August 2015 was Mansfield v Carlisle and since then he has refereed entirely in the two basement divisions, as well as at a number of games in all three knockout competitions.

Given his Devon home, most of Lee’s appointments have been in the south and south-west, although on the last two Saturdays he has refereed Port Vale v Notts County and Crewe v Carlisle in the FA Cup.

All told this term, Mr Swabey has been in the middle for 13 games in which he has shown 45 yellow cards and two red.
